All bungalows now do have A/C.
If you choose a premium one ask 234,236,238 or 327,329.
But you have to know that they are located far away on the dock, the water will be deep and they have sun on their deck mostly in the afternoon, the wiev is the best you can imagine.
If you choose a regular, inside it is the same thing, I would recommand bungalow 215 because you have sun all day on your private deck, the water is not deep so you can walk in the cristal water untill it is deeper.
For the rest the location of the resort is amazing.
For tours make the shark feeding tour and the catamaran organized by the hotel you won't regret.
